About Patch Patch is a modern plant shop, for modern plant people. Patch helps you discover the best plants for your space, delivers them to your door and helps you look after them. Patch has delivered over 300,000 plants to 110,000 customers while growing +100% in the last year. Patch has raised 10m so far and is poised to expand across Europe and cut out the middle-man in its supply chain. As more of us choose to live in big towns and cities, were leading busy, stressful lives and our need for nature is growing. We believe that by bringing plants into your home or workplace, life becomes much calmer, healthier and more joyful. Theres a perception that plants are hard work; its a mission to find places that deliver plants, its difficult to choose the right plants for your space and its a pain to look after them - but it doesn't have to be this way. We were recently voted 16th in the Startups.co.uk #Startups100. The business is backed by the early-stage investor, Forward Partners, and has raised its Series A from one of the most prestigious VCs in the UK, Octopus Ventures. Whats the opportunity? Patch is looking for a FP&A Manager initially on a 3-month contract to join our business support team, with a possibility of going permanent. Reporting to the Financial Controller, the FP&A Manager will be a key role supporting the business through regular budgeting, forecasting and business partnering. What will the job involve? * Working with the CFO, Financial Controller and Leadership team to own and manage our live forecasting process tying together commercial KPI performance and cost drivers from all functions in the business. Ensuring we have an accurate forecast of revenues and cash flows at all times. * Commercial Business Partner and Financial Analysis to all departments, with specific focus on our marketing performance drivers. * Working with our Strategy Manager on ad-hoc commercial analytics (I.e. Pricing, Supply chain) and business cases for investment. Providing value adding analysis, insights and recommendations. * Working closely with our BI lead to get stuck into our data stack (Snowflake, Looker, SQL) * Develop our long range forecast model, including future funding requirements, valuation and exit scenarios. Requirements What experience, skills and traits do I need? * Accountancy qualification or strong corp finance analytics training. * Must have solid experience in understanding, analysing and modelling B2C revenue drivers (marketing, pricing etc), associated costs and company cash flows. * Experience in a similar FP&A Role, ideally from a high growth, fast paced, e-commerce environment * Experience working with finance & non-finance stakeholders * Ability to work independently and meet tight deadline * Very strong financial and data modelling and Excel skills Nice to have: * SQL skills * Experience with Looker or similar BI Reporting Tools * Knowledge of LTV:CAC Analysis, cohorts and its importance in growth e-commerce businesses Benefits Whats in it for me?
